Honda's First Annual Loss: EV Push Costs $2.6B
Description
Hondas first annual loss in nearly seven decades, totaling $2.6 billion, was driven by U.S. tariffs and $9 billion in electric vehicle operation costs. Despite surpassing analyst expectations, the loss marks a significant shift for Japans second-largest automaker. Honda plans to rebound with a projected $5 billion profit this year, focusing on cost cuts and strong motorcycle sales.
